               AN ACT
             |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            relating to the notice of entry for the purpose of exercising the  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            power of eminent domain by a common carrier pipeline. |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
                   B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S: |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
                   SECTION 1.  Section 111.019, Natural Resources Code, is  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            amended by adding Subsections (d), (e), (f), and (g) to read as  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            follows: |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
                   (d)  Before entering property for the purpose of making a  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            preliminary survey to be used in the exercise of the power of  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            eminent domain granted under this section, the common carrier or  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            its employees, contractors, agents, or assigns shall provide the  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            property owner with: |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
                         (1)  written notice of the carrier's intent to enter the  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            property; and |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
                         (2)  an indemnification provision in favor of the  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            property owner with respect to damages, if any, resulting from the  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            survey. |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
                   (e)  Notice and indemnification provided under Subsection  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            (d): |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
                         (1)  must be provided to the property owner not later  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            than the second day before the date of entry to the property; |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
                         (2)  must include the phone number of a person whom the  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            property owner may contact regarding any questions or objections  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            the property owner has relating to the survey; and |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
                         (3)  may be provided by first class mail, e-mail,  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            personal delivery to an adult living on the property, or by any  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            other method of service authorized by the Texas Rules of Civil  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            Procedure. |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
                   (f)  Entry to property for which notice is provided under  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            Subsection (d) is subject to the conditions that the entry: |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
                         (1)  is limited to only the portion of the property  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            that: |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
                               (A)  is anticipated to be affected by: |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
                                     (i)  the route of the proposed pipeline; or |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
                                     (ii)  a proposed pipeline appurtenance; or |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
                               (B)  must be accessed to conduct the survey,  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            including the property corners or property location monuments  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            necessary to identify the boundaries of the property; |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
                         (2)  is limited to the purpose of conducting surveys; |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
                         (3)  unless otherwise authorized by the property owner,  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            does not authorize the cutting, removal, or relocation of a fence  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            for the purpose of conducting the survey without the prompt  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            restoration or repair of the fence; |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
                         (4)  requires the restoration of property to be as  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            close as reasonably possible to the original condition before  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            entry; |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
                         (5)  requires all equipment and tools used in the  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            survey to be removed by a certain date; and |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
                         (6)  requires that the property owner, on written  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            request, be provided, at no charge, a survey plat or depiction  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            gathered and prepared from information obtained from the survey. |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
                   (g)  This section does not prevent an entity from seeking  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            survey access rights or seeking to prevent interference with those  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            rights in a civil action authorized under other law. |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
                   SECTION 2.  The changes in law made by this Act to Section  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            111.019, Natural Resources Code, apply only to a condemnation  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            proceeding in which the petition is filed on or after the effective  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            date of this Act and to any property condemned through the  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            proceeding.  A condemnation proceeding in which the petition is  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            filed before the effective date of this Act and any property  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            condemned through the proceeding are governed by the law in effect  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            immediately before that date, and that law is continued in effect  |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
            for that purpose. | 
         
         
            | 
                
			 | 
                   SECTION 3.  This Act takes effect September 1, 2021. |
